  2. Everybody had good suggestions but I think you are on thr rright track. Some like spinnerbaits on fast reels, but i do not. I like them on a 6:1 I actually use the Powell 723Enurance for spinnerbaits, but my. Lews TP reel is a 6:1. But alot of guys are using mod action rods for spinner baits, a Powell Endurance 723cb, 724cb, or a Max 704cb (crankbait series) would all be good cranking / spinnerbait rods. That rod could cover spinnersbaits, chatterbaits, crankbaits, lipless cranks... If you dont plan on using really deep diving crankbaits or hard pulling lures, you could get away with a Lews 6:1. But a 5:1 is also a good choice. I like my Tourney Pro reels, but a Lews BB1 is a good choice.
  3. I had the same situation last year, the spinnerbait/chatterbait bite was on and i was missing 2 out of 3a fish. I didnt have any trailer hooks. After an hour of missing two thirds of my fish, i tied the War eagle spinner bait on a crankin rod with a moderate action...that helped my hook ups ALOT. I still use my xf rod for those baits but i keep trailer hooks now and im not affraid to switch to a cranking rod.

  20. .223 is not a good round for deer hunting. Great for varmit hunting. If you have the cash, the .308 is a good way to go... but then its no longer the AR15, its the AR10. Both rounds are getting expensive and harder to find. I am an AR owner, and to be honest, id advise to get a nice Remmington 700 rifle or a browning. And if your really interested in home defense, an assault rifle isnt the best choice, shotgun or handgun. But if your dead set on an AR, Bushmaster, Rock River Arms, DPMS are where i would go. Consider what you would be doing with the rifle and let that help you decide which rifle or assecories you have. For example, for coyote or ground hot or varmit in general, id go .223, i would want to be able to mount a big honkin scope, so a flat top or a rail system is a must. I really would want a heavy bull barrel with some length on it. Just or you can just get a good base model and buy stuff as you go, i have three barrels for mine and two different stocks, and a myriad of rail accesories.
